MMA Lunch Forum on Physician AdvocacyWhen: Monday, March 3rd, 12:15-1:05
Where: Mayo 3-125
What: Dave Renner, Minnesota Medical Association's State and Federal Legislative Director, will present information on how to effectively advocate for healthcare reform. Dave will give an overview of the MMA-MSS and organized medicine, review the importance of grassroots advocacy, review MMA's top legislative issues, provide tips on communicating with your legislators, and review the issues that medical students have initiated.
